The stages of the interview
1. Clean ashes regularly: To ensure the proper functioning of your pellet stove, it is essential to clean the ash pan regularly. Empty it as soon as it is full to avoid any risk of overheating and maintain good combustion.
2. Check the burner: Check the condition of the burner regularly to ensure that it is clean and free of obstructions. Clean it if necessary to ensure optimal pellet combustion.
3. Maintain the exhaust duct: Make sure that the smoke exhaust duct is clear of any obstacles. Regular cleaning will help avoid the risk of clogging and guarantee effective smoke evacuation.
4. Check the seals and windows: Check the tightness of the joints and the condition of the windows of your pellet stove. Replace defective seals and clean the windows to maintain good insulation and optimal operation.
5. Schedule an annual interview: In addition to regular maintenance tasks that you can do yourself, it is recommended to call in a professional for a thorough maintenance once a year. He will be able to check the general condition of your stove and carry out any repairs.

Annual maintenance
Regular maintenance of your pellet stove is essential to ensure its proper functioning and extend its lifespan. Here’s how to ensure perfect maintenance for your device.
How often you need to maintain your pellet stove depends on its use. However, it is recommended to carry out at least one in-depth annual maintenance, as well as regular checks throughout the year.
- Cleaning the burner: Remove combustion residue and soot to ensure efficient combustion. Check the condition of the seals and replace them if necessary.
- Cleaning the exhaust duct: Ensure that the duct is clear of any obstruction to avoid the risk of fire and ensure good smoke evacuation.
- Checking electrical components: Check the electrical connections, replace damaged cables and ensure that sensors and thermostats are working properly.
- Checking the tightness: Check the tightness of your stove’s door, seals and hatches to avoid unnecessary heat loss.
- Security test: Check safety devices like pressure switch and temperature sensors to ensure safe operation of your stove.
By following these recommendations and carrying out regular maintenance, you will be able to take full advantage of the warmth and comfort offered by your pellet stove while extending its lifespan.
